Lodders promotes four to the partnership

The Path to Partnership combines internal practical training with an external training programme led by SW Learning.

Lodders has announced the promotion of four of its lawyers to partner following their successful completion of the firm’s inaugural “Path to Partnership” programme – a 12-month leadership course designed to develop future leaders within the firm.

Promoted team members
(left to right) Grace Walton; Mark Miller; Sharon Crosby; Dan MacLeod; Vicki Gulliver; Lee Thompson; Paul Mourton (managing partner).

Vicki Gulliver in the Private Client team, Sharon Crosby in the Care and Capacity team, Dan MacLeod and Lee Thompson in the Real Estate group join the Lodders partnership which is now made up of 27 partners across its various practice areas.

The cohort was the first to experience Lodders’ fresh approach to partnership development, which combines internal practical training sessions and events with an external training programme led by executive coach Steve Weiner and colleagues of London-based, SW Learning.

SW Learning delivered neuroscience-based strategic leadership training, with the combined sessions and materials providing the cohort with the tools needed to navigate the next step in their careers.

The Path to Partnership programme culminated in a formal written application, interview process and live role-play scenario, designed to evaluate final readiness for partnership at the firm.

Grace Walton, People and Culture Director at Lodders, helped to design and launch the programme. She said: “This programme represents a real shift in how we support career progression at Lodders. Rather than simply being told they are ready for partnership, our participants experienced a year of formal development that has truly prepared them for the responsibilities ahead. This approach creates a clear and supportive pathway to partnership and is truly unique for a firm of Lodders’ size and scale. Indeed, SW Learning regularly delivers similar training to prestigious multinational law firms including those in the ‘Magic Circle.’

“The cohort fully embraced the opportunity, built strong cross-team relationships, and emerged as confident, capable leaders. We’re incredibly proud of all four new partners and excited to see what they do next.”

Mark Miller, partner and head of Lodders’ Real Estate Group initiated and co-designed the programme. He commented: “We are absolutely delighted to see four talented, ambitious individuals excel through the Path to Partnership programme and to witness their personal and professional growth over the years. For instance, Vicki Gulliver started at Lodders in an administrative role, trained with us, and progressed through the ranks to become head of the Probate team and now to partner, which is an incredible achievement.

“It has also been a real pleasure to support the initiative and share my own experience of partnership. The internal training sessions offered practical insights into what the role truly entails – from day-to-day responsibilities to building a sustainable practice. The success of this programme is testament to Lodders’ commitment to nurturing internal talent and our innovative approach to developing and retaining our people.”

Lodders’ managing partner Paul Mourton added: “We are incredibly proud to announce the promotions of Vicki, Sharon, Dan, and Lee to the Lodders partnership. Our firm has a strong reputation for ‘growing our own’, and the success of the Path to Partnership programme developed in-house by Grace Walton is a clear reflection of that ethos. These promotions not only strengthen our leadership pipeline but also reinforce our commitment to developing talent from within. Each of our new partners bring exceptional skills and dedication to their role, along with fresh perspective and ideas. I am looking forward to working with all four of them as they step into their new roles.”
